The Inflight Standards Specialist impacts [Company]’ operations by creating updates and revisions to Inflight Services Manuals including the Flight Attendant Manual (FAM), Onboard Services Manual (OSM), Inflight Quick Reference cards, and Uniform Guidelines. The goal is to ensure each Inflight Services crewmember has the written policy/procedures to ensure their operational readiness and effectiveness and support PSA’s mission to provide value to our customers through safe and reliable transportation.
Create updates and revisions to maintain quality assurance and accuracy of the Flight Attendant operational manual set including the Flight Attendant Manual (FAM).
Work collaboratively with a diverse team (department managers, supervisors, subject matter experts [SME], instructional staff, program developers) to research, develop and implement effective manual language and procedures for Inflight Services.
Work collaboratively with a diverse team (Flight Operations, Maintenance, Corporate Development, Technical Publications, etc.) to research, develop and implement effective manual language and procedures for Inflight Services through coordination with other departmental manual sets owners to ensure consistency in policies/procedures.
Collaborate with the Manager of Inflight Standards and Delivery, Manager of Inflight Instructional Design, and SMEs, to plan, direct, and verify that manual language and processes comply with applicable regulatory requirements and instructional courseware.
Provide timely status updates and reports on assigned projects and organizational performance to departmental leadership.
Develop and review proposed project efforts to determine scope, key milestones, and timeframe.
Develop and formalize a quality assurance review process of all existing and new manual processes.
Support practices, processes, and technologies to streamline, improve, and ensure the cost-effectiveness of Inflight Services projects and programs.
Research and report information that is vital to the continual development and improvement of operational procedures.
Responsible for the Company's Security and Safety Management System (SMS) and associated Safety Risk Management and Safety Assurance outputs.
Performs and completes all other projects, duties, and responsibilities as assigned.
Required
High school diploma or equivalent.
Minimum of 1 year of Flight Attendant experience.
Comprehensive knowledge of regulatory requirements (e.g. CFRs, TSRs, 8900.1, etc.).
Good communication skills (written and oral).
Computer literacy and strong Microsoft Office skills.
Ability to speak/read/write in English.
If hired, must be able to demonstrate that you are authorized to work in the U.S.
Preferred
Previous technical writing experience.
Previous project management experience.
Previous experience in an adult learning environment.
Previous experience as an Inflight Training Instructor, Inflight Supervisor, Check-Flight Attendant, and/or member of Inflight Management.
Software Skills (i.e., Publisher, Adobe Pro, PowerPoint, Articulate, Canva).
